April 10, 200521 yr comment_48085 Is zone 3 just the back door..? or are other detectors on the same zone..? If its just the back door, then yeah slamming it can overtime render the contact unreliable or even useless. You could just change the contact and try it out see if its cured the fault. Your best bet though especially if there`s more than one device on that zone is to get an engineer out to sort the fault, post your location and see if one of the many members on here are local to you. ........................................................
